Myth 1: One Size Fits All
One of the most prevalent myths is that swimwear is a one-size-fits-all affair. The reality is that swimwear, like any other clothing, requires a proper fit to ensure comfort and confidence. Different brands have varying size charts, so it’s crucial to try on different sizes and styles to find what works for you.

Pay attention to the fabric and elasticity of the swimwear. A well-fitting suit should feel snug but not restrictive. Remember, the right fit can vary significantly between styles and brands.
Myth 2: Dark Colors Are Always Slimming
While it’s true that dark colors can have a slimming effect, it’s not a universal rule. The key is to choose a suit that accentuates your shape and highlights your best features. Sometimes, patterns or lighter colors can provide a more flattering look depending on the design and cut.
Consider experimenting with different colors and patterns. A well-placed print can draw attention to your assets and make you feel more confident.

Myth 3: Only Certain Body Types Can Wear Bikinis
Another common misconception is that bikinis are only for specific body types. This myth couldn't be further from the truth. Bikinis come in a variety of styles, and there's something for everyone. The key is to focus on what makes you feel comfortable and confident.
High-waisted bikini bottoms, for example, can provide more coverage while still offering a trendy look. Similarly, halter tops or bandeau styles can cater to different body shapes and preferences.

Myth 4: Expensive Swimwear Is Always Better
Price doesn’t always equate to quality. While some high-end brands offer excellent materials and designs, there are plenty of affordable options that provide similar benefits. What matters most is the fabric quality, stitching, and how well the suit fits and supports you.
Take the time to read reviews and do some research. Often, you can find budget-friendly swimwear that meets your expectations for both style and durability.
